A New Era Dawns in Wild Rift with Patch 5.0: Bright Heights

In an electrifying update that's set to redefine the strategic landscape of League of Legends: Wild Rift, Riot Games has just unveiled Patch 5.0, aptly named Bright Heights. This latest patch not only brings fresh faces to the champion lineup but also revitalizes some familiar ones, ensuring that the battle for supremacy in the Rift is as intense and unpredictable as ever.

New Champions Join the Fray

Stepping into the limelight, Syndra, known as the Sovereign of Silence, makes her grand entrance. Her arrival promises a new level of arcane mastery, with potent powers that are sure to challenge even the most seasoned players. Syndra's command over her dark spheres will be a formidable force on the battlefield, offering a mix of strategic depth and raw power.

Emerging from the shadows is Talon, the Blade's Shadow. With his introduction, players are given the chance to harness the art of stealth and surprise. Talon's kit revolves around precise, lethal attacks, allowing for quick eliminations of unsuspecting foes. His presence introduces a thrilling dynamic to skirmishes and team fights alike.

The Eternal Hunters, Kindred, join as a unique duo—Lamb and Wolf. This marks a novel addition to Wild Rift, as players navigate the complexities of controlling two characters simultaneously. Lamb's grace paired with Wolf's savagery offers a duality that will test the tactical acumen of players at every turn.

Champion Overhauls and Updates

Among the stars of the update, Aurelion Sol, the Star Forger, shines brighter than ever with a significant enhancement to his abilities. These improvements are poised to elevate his celestial prowess, providing players with new ways to dominate the cosmic battlefield.

Not to be outshone, Gragas, Yuumi, and Wukong have undergone comprehensive reworks. These changes aim to balance gameplay, refine mechanics, and inject fresh excitement into these champions' roles on the team. Players can expect to rediscover these characters with new strategies and playstyles.

Celebrations and Skins Galore

The festivities are far from over, as Riot has planned a series of events to coincide with various cultural celebrations, including the Lunar New Year, Valentine's Day, and Ramadan. These events are expected to bring together the global community of Wild Rift players, fostering camaraderie and goodwill through shared digital experiences.

Adding to the festive spirit, players can now adorn their favorite champions with the new Dragon Lantern skins. These skins promise to add a splash of color and culture to the Rift, capturing the essence of the celebrations they represent.
